The new Dymocks Store is very inviting and difficult to leave without a book or several. All tastes are catered for within a lovely open space setting with quite nooks to sit awhile and contemplate before you purchase. The store excell especially in their History, Biography, Philosophy, Poetry and English Lit, sections while other tastes are equally catered for especially the children's selection and books for young adults. Pricing is reasonable and standard with bargains and specials to be found throughout the store. For book lovers young and old Dymocks has your needs covered and all complemented with a friendly helpful staff to guide you in the right direction for your reading recruitments.
